National Master Dan Heisman, chess instructor and writer of the popular Novice Nook column at ChessCafe, has authored a number of instructive chess books. Among them is his manual A Parent's Guide to Chess, a 153-page introduction to navigating around the world of chess tournaments and clubs. It is especially helpful for chess-challenged parents whose child begins expressing interest in the game, but the kids also seem to enjoy the book. Published several years ago, it's still a helpful guide from an accomplished full-time chess instructor and author.
